What is the significance of using regular expressions in form validation?

  • Increases server load by performing extensive pattern matching.
  • Provides a powerful and flexible way to define and match patterns for input validation.
  • Restricts the types of input fields in a form.
  • Simplifies client-side form validation.
Regular expressions (regex) offer a versatile method for defining and matching patterns, making them powerful tools for form validation. They allow developers to specify complex rules for input validation, offering a flexible solution for checking data against predefined patterns. The use of regex simplifies client-side validation and ensures data consistency.
